Ansells Way is positioned within a quiet turning off of Mill Road facing the beautiful setting of Coltishall Common, through which flows the River Bure as it passes the old Mill Race, all that now remains of the water mill that gave the road its name. Adjacent to the remains of the mill is the old Coltishall Lock marking the extent of waters navigable from Norfolk Broads and
the coast beyond.
Horstead itself sits alongside the attractive village of Coltishall separated only by the River Bure which just a few minutes down the road widens into the Norfolk broads, providing boating enjoyment to the many who visit the Broads each year. And less than four miles away is Wroxham, the renowned centre of the broads, home of the Bure Valley Railway, a narrow gauge railway that runs the 9 miles from Aylsham to Wroxham, and a small yet bustling shopping centre.
